Output Management – Document and shipment creation
Output management is the creation, generation, management and distribution of digital or physical documents to all intended recipients inside or outside of a business.
The goal of outputmanagement is to supply employees and external recipients (customers, interested parties, etc.) with the documents they require. The documents should also be easy to read, print or save. Documents may exist as printouts, faxes, emails or any other form, and may be produced using a wide range of document technologies. For example, in a business with multiple offices, outputmanagement can include centrally-triggered printing of documents across a number of remote locations.

Outputmanagement is tasked with identifying errors and responding by re-delivering the output (e.g. a printout) through an alternative channel. Outputmanagement is a component of enterprise content management which focuses on directing information in digital or physical format to a range of target groups across multiple output channels.
